beautypg.com

5 data structure, 1 tx buffer structure – NEC Network Controller uPD98502 User Manual

Page 247

background image

CHAPTER 4 ATM CELL PROCESSOR

Preliminary User’s Manual S15543EJ1V0UM

247

4.5 Data Structure

ATM Cell Processor has Tx/Rx buffer structure similar to that of Ethernet Controller and USB Controller.

4.5.1 Tx buffer structure

The following figure shows Tx buffer structure used by ATM Cell Processor. It consists of a packet descriptor,

some buffer directories, and data buffers. A Rx buffer structure and a Tx buffer structure are similar, so that

reconstructing buffer structure is not needed when sending out a received packet.

Figure 4-8. Tx Packet

Tx buffer desc.

Tx buffer desc.

Tx buffer desc.

Data

Buffer

Data

Buffer

Tx buffer desc.

(L=1)

Data

Buffer

Data

Buffer

Link pointer

Tx buffer desc.

Null pointer

Data

Buffer

Pointer to be send

with Tx_ready

Tx packet descriptor

Tx buffer dir.

Tx buffer dir.